CNN.com Redesign Goes Live

Saturday, June 30th, 2007

A redesign of CNN.com that has been in the works over the past few months is now live! The most noticeable change is that it now sports a fresher, cleaner, more accessible look that floats beautifully at the center of the screen instead of being flushed all the way to the left as in the old site. Though it still uses tables here and there, the entire site is laid out in CSS. Another interesting feature is the “Most Popular” widget that ranks stories and videos by “Most Viewed”, “Most Emailed”, “Top Searches”. Click here for a bigger list of new features.

Edit and preview CSS with CSS Vista

Sunday, June 24th, 2007

CSS Vista is a freeware that lets you edit your CSS code live in both Internet Explorer and Firefox simultaneously. Even with a cheesy name like CSS Vista, it’s free, so we’re not complaining. Works only in Windows though. Head over to http://sitevista.com/cssvista/ for more information.
